## Authentication

The Thornvale image cache leaked handles when eviction raced with refresh; fix is in `cache/evict.go`. To reproduce, run the soak harness against the staging cache for an hour and watch RSS. The harness needs read access to the Thornvale metrics endpoint. It picks up its credential from the config line directly below this section.

gateway credential: vxb3-o9a

## Timezone gotchas in Vextra report exports

Hey plugin folks — quick heads-up. Vextra stores all timestamps in UTC internally, but the export layer converts to the workspace's display timezone *before* your plugin's format hook runs. So don't re-convert; you'll double-shift. If you need raw UTC, set `preserve_utc: true` in your manifest and do your own formatting. DST boundaries are handled by the core, so never hand-roll offsets. When filing an export bug, grab the token from the footer and paste it below.

trace token, yahof-yadup: htk21_3e52fc440779ed8614351

## Authentication

Scrubjay strips EXIF from every image before it ever touches long-term storage — GPS tags, device serials, the lot. The scrubbing worker calls our internal metadata service over mTLS plus a bearer key, so even a compromised upload node can't skip the strip step. For review purposes: the key is scoped to scrub-only operations, rotates monthly, and lives in the Vaultlet store. The current scrub-service key is included below.

app token of hawif-kafof = kto15_B3AN0KfpZRy4TLc